0

我成功地更新innerHTML了一个元素ajax......但是当我想使用相同innerHTML的那个元素 .htm()时,我无法获得更新的innerHTML......

它在加载文档时返回上一个标记......

如何解决这个..?

4

1 回答 1

0

而不是使用 html() 尝试直接使用内部 html。即,而不是类似的东西

var youobj = $(".someselector");
var html = yourobj.html();

做:

var youobj = $(".someselector");
var html = yourobj[0].innerHTML;

尽管无可否认,两者都应该给出相同的结果。

于 2013-04-05T04:18:13.177 回答